The 2016 Chambolle-Musigny 1er Cru is a one-off blend of parcels located in Les Feusselottes, Combottes, Chatelot, Gruenchers, Les Plantes and Chabiot that were devastated by the frost. They yielded 13 hectoliters (or six barrels) from a total of 1.6 hectares. It includes 50% whole-bunch fruit and was raised in 50% new oak. It has a very attractive bouquet with cranberry, pomegranate, wild strawberry and cold stone aromas, a touch of sous bois emerging with time. The palate is very smooth and silky in texture, abundant sweet red fruit laced with blood orange and marmalade, leading to a harmonious and quite sensual finish that does those vineyards proud. Maybe more approachable than some of Felettig's other cuvées, it nevertheless has the substance to provide long-term drinking pleasure.
